Claims Compliance Analyst The Compliance Analyst supports the Compliance Team to establish the industry best practices and provide regulatory compliance support to our business units. Responsible for receiving, reviewing, logging, and dispatching consumer complaints received from the Departments of Insurance and other regulatory agencies. Work closely with business units to ensure timely and compliant responses to the consumers and regulatory agencies and accurate record keeping. Supports the organizational goal of delivering legendary service by providing timely and actionable reporting related to the nature and drivers of regulated consumer complaints. Job Duties Maintains responsibility for receiving, reviewing, logging and dispatching consumer complaints received from the Departments of Insurance and other regulatory agencies. Responsible for timely uploading of complaint responses to the applicable regulatory agencies. Serves as a centralized point of contact for the business units and enterprise leadership for regulated complaint related inquiries. Assists business with drafting and compliant completion of complaint responses. Maintains key reports and other metrics of complaint management. Helps to determine the need for new and revised business policies & procedures for complaint management. Aids the business in building/documenting policy and procedures; assists in implementation. Proactively drives and supports the delivery of appropriate training and communication related to complaint management.
